DATE : 29th JANUARY, 2025 P.C. :- 1.

Mr. Khatri, learned counsel appearing for the applicant submits that the informant will be added as a respondent in the present proceedings. The applicant is directed to add the informant as respondent no.2 in the present proceedings. Amendment to be carried out forthwith. After the informant is added as a party respondent, the applicant would serve a copy of the present proceedings on the newly added respondent.

2.

Mr. Khatri further submits that he should be protected till the

KVM 2/2 30 - ABA 3443 OF 2024.doc next date of the hearing.

3.

This anticipatory bail application has been filed on 11th December, 2024 and till date no protection is granted to the applicant. 4.

The learned A.P.P. opposes the grant of any kind of relief to the applicant. In view of the fact that the applicant has not added the informant to the present proceedings and the anticipatory bail application though filed on 11th December 2024, no protection has been granted by this Court. The prayer for ad-interim relief is hereby rejected.

5.

Stand over to 4th February, 2025. Matter to come up under the caption 'Urgent Circulation'.
